BHA Wins Second Race in a Row of 2025 Season

  • Mason Filippi and Harry Gottsacker IV win the second race of the season in Sebring.
  • BHA has won every race so far this year.
  • Bryson Morris achieves his third pole in a row.
  • The #33 Hyundai Elantra N TCR led 32 laps, resulting in Hyundai Hope on Wheels donating $3,200 to AdventHealth Central Florida.

Mason Filippi and Harry Gottsacker IV won the second race of the 2025 IMSA Michelin Pilot Challenge season. Their win at Sebring International Raceway marks a run of four race wins in a row for BHA.

With two races completed into the 2025 season, BHA has swept the board winning both poles and wins.

Bryson Morris is on a roll and achieved his third pole in a row at Sebring with a 2:12.181 lap. He and co-driver Mark Wilkins led the majority of the race, resulting in Hyundai Hope on Wheels donating $3,200.00 to AdventHealth Central Florida.

Harry Gottsacker IV and Mason Filippi in the #98 Elantra N TCR started on the front row behind the #33 car. The win propelled them to second in the Championship Standings, just ten points behind points leaders and teammates Denis Dupont and Preston Brown. This was Megan Ryder’s first win as a race engineer.

Denis Dupont and Preston Brown in the #76 car finished in seventh place. They maintained the championship lead by ten points with teammates Filippi and Gottsacker following close behind.

Hyundai Hope on Wheels will donate $100 to local children’s hospitals for every lap led by Hyundai in the 2025 IMSA Michelin Pilot Challenge season. Hyundai led 32 of 54 laps in the Alan Jay Automotive Network 120, resulting in $3,200 to AdventHealth Central Florida.

#33 Elantra N TCR

Started: 1st Finished: 15th

Laps Led: 32

2025 Rank: 6th (480 pts)

Bryson Morris and Mark Wilkins

Bryson Morris: “Overall a very good weekend for our #33 Hyundai Elantra N TCR at Sebring. Disappointed obviously not to get that win after a dominant weekend for us, but we’ll be strong once again in Laguna Seca. Congrats to our teammates in the #98 for the win and we’ll keep pushing to get them!”
Mark Wilkins: “I’m really gutted for everyone on the 33. We had a great event overall and everything just clicked for us. Bryson delivered yet another perfect qualifying performance and our guys did a great job on the stop. Our strategy was on point and the car was hooked up and super fun to drive. There were so many positives from the event irrespective of the end result. These character building moments are motivating and we’ll be focused on another race winning performance at Laguna!”

#98 Elantra N TCR

Started: 2nd Finished: 1st

2025 Rank: 2nd (580 pts)

Harry Gottsacker IV and Mason Filippi

Harry Gottsacker IV: “It’s nice to notch a win this early in the season and push us into championship contention. We had a really solid race, and the BHA crew in the pits really made the difference on this one. They executed a great stop, got us good track position, and helped me with a fuel number to hit. I’ve really worked hard on my fuel saving over the past few years and glad to see it paid off in a big way. I’d like to congratulate Megan Ryder, our engineer, on her first victory as a race engineer!”
Mason Filippi: “P1 at Sebring! Huge thank you to the crew at Bryan Herta Autosport and Megan our Engineer. The team as a whole was very strong and our cars were fast. Looking forward to Laguna and pushing even harder with Harry!”
